5 Great Hobbies for Busy Moms to Try Out

As a busy mom, it can be hard to find time to dedicate to yourself. But, if you ask me, spending time doing things you like is essential. Here are some hobby ideas for you to consider.

1. Gardening

Gardening is great for so many reasons. It gives your body a pretty extensive workout, and that can only be a good thing. Not many people realise how much exercise your body get just from doing some digging and planting some trees. But that’s not all that you can get out of gardening. It can be a great way to express yourself creatively too. You also get to spend some time outside enjoying the fresh air. You could even get your kids involved as well if you like.

2. Jogging

You need to keep your body in good shape, and doing a physical hobby allows you to do this. Jogging gets you out of the house, away from all the pressure and stresses that come with it. This means you can clear your head and do something positive for your body at the same time. What’s not to like. When your partner is looking after the kids, and you have a spare hour to kill. You could put on your running shoes, head to the park and make the most of the opportunity to improve your fitness.

3. Creating Scrapbooks

Your kids grow up so fast, and you want to remember all those important landmarks and milestones. The best way to do this is to create family scrapbooks that you can develop and add to over the years. It’s a lot of fun, and you have to put in a lot of effort to maintain them properly. And then, in years to come when the kids are older, you will all be able to look back over the scrapbooks. It’s the perfect hobby for parents who don’t have much time but still want to do something special.

5. Cooking

As a mom, you probably spend a lot of time in the kitchen cooking already. But if you try to stop seeing cooking as a task and more of a hobby, it can be a lot of fun. You should try new things and read some interesting recipes and test them out on your family. It’s a great skill to have, so give it a try. What’s the worst that can happen? If it goes well, you’ll find a new hobby that you’re interested in, and you’ll be able to give your family some good food to try out.
